Letrozole for conceiving
Letrozole, also known by its brand name Femara, is an oral medication that sometimes is enough to ensure success for couples who are trying to conceive, whether the issue is male infertility or female infertility.

Both clomiphene citrate, also known as Clomid, and letrozole are prescribed for conceiving. Letrozole is prescribed for five days each cycle, and initial dose usually represents one tablet each day for the specified days. Letrozole (Femara) is a commonly used infertility medication, but is also used to treat certain forms of female cancer. Fertility drugs are used for two different reasons, either to induce the woman’s egg to develop and be released or in order increase the chances of pregnancy in a female that already ovulates.
